What Power Wheelchairs are Recommended for Seniors with Mobility Issues?
Based on the provided content, several specialized power wheelchairs are recommended for seniors depending on their specific mobility needs and lifestyle:
Entry-Level and Versatile Models:
- QUICKIE Series: A versatile option offering indoor-outdoor performance and a weight capacity of up to 300 lbs.
- ROVI X3: Ideal for tight indoor spaces due to its maneuverability, simple interface, and smooth suspension.
- Q500 M: A versatile mid-wheel drive model that excels in navigating indoor environments.
Specialized and Heavy-Duty Options:
- TDX SP2 HD: Recommended for seniors requiring robust support and terrain adaptability. It is designed for rough surfaces and features a high weight capacity of 300+ lbs.
Portable and Travel Options:
- Folding Power Wheelchairs: Specifically designed for seniors on the go, these models feature lightweight frames (often under 100 lbs) and quick-collapse frames for easy transport and storage.
When selecting a model, the recommendations focus on features such as anti-tip wheels for stability, adjustable armrests, and intuitive joystick controls designed for those with limited dexterity or arthritis.
